Analysis

The most recent figure for others (adjustment) — sawnwood, non-coniferous all — import value in Colombia is -754 1000 USD, measured in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 22 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 58.4% on the previous year and down 348.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, others (adjustment) — sawnwood, non-coniferous all — import value in Colombia peaked at 1,035 1000 USD in 1999 and was at its lowest, -754 1000 USD, in 2018.

Colombia ranks 94th of 159 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
